Splitting hypergeometric functions over roots of unity

open access: yesResearch in the Mathematical Sciences
We examine hypergeometric functions in the finite field, p-adic and classical settings. In each setting, we prove a formula which splits the hypergeometric function into a sum of lower order functions whose arguments differ by roots of unity.

Applications of Basic Hypergeometric Functions

SIAM Review, 1974
This paper surveys recent applications of basic hypergeometric functions to partitions, number theory, finite vector spaces, combinatorial identities and physics.
